Understanding Your Target Persona and Ideal Customer Profile

To create relevant content, you need to know exactly whom you’re creating it for. This is where a target persona and Ideal Customer Profile (ICP) come in. A target persona is a fictional representation of your ideal customer. It should encompass characteristics such as demographics, behavior, values, and interests. On the other hand, an ICP is a detailed description of your target’s pain points, challenges, and needs. Having a comprehensive understanding of these elements is crucial in guiding your content to meet the audience’s needs.

Mapping Out the Buyer’s Journey

After understanding who your target audience is, you must also know their buying journey. Mapping out the buyer’s journey includes identifying the different stages that your target audience goes through before making a purchase. These stages may include awareness, consideration, decision, and retention. By doing so, you can align your messaging with the buyer’s mindset and needs at each stage, ensuring that your content connects with your audience and increases the likelihood of conversion.

Choosing the Right Channels

Delivering your message effectively means choosing the right channels. Different marketing channels work better for specific businesses and audiences. For instance, social media marketing may work best for B2C businesses targeting young people, while email marketing may be more effective for B2B businesses. Research your audience to determine the most effective channels to reach them.
